#include <vector> #include <iostream> struct A { A(int i) { std::cout << "A(" << i << ")"; } ~A() { std::cout << "~A()"; } }; int main() { std::vector<A *> a; for (int i = 0; i < 3; i++) { a.push_back(new A(i)); } return 0; }
delete
~A()
A
std::vector
Ввійдіть щоб вподобати
Ввійдіть щоб прокоментувати
або Дізнайся більше про Тести з C++ онлайн
Ввійдіть щоб вподобати
Ввійдіть щоб прокоментувати